Bench carvers, here's a hold down system for carving spoons: When you band saw
the spoon blanks, try to keep the main scrap pieces intact so that you can use
them as clamp guards and hold downs in securing the spoon to the bench. The
scraps will automatically fit the spoon shape, both of the bowl and the handle.
Use the handle scrap wood to hold the spoon when you're working on the bowl, and
then the bowl shape when you're carving the handle.
